This design focuses on "multi-scenario versatility" as its core concept. Addressing the limitations of traditional beach tents—which often suffer from singular functions and rigid forms—this design introduces an extendable sun canopy and a multi-opening structure. by controlling the combination of the canopy, front and rear doors, and side vents, the tent can transition seamlessly between fully enclosed, semi-enclosed, and open states. This ensures that sun protection, rain resistance, ventilation, and privacy are no longer trade-offs, but dynamic features that adapt to changing environmental conditions. The tent's visual identity is defined by the integration of the sun canopy and the main body structure. Its overall proportions are designed around its expanded footprint, ensuring it maintains a stable and cohesive visual form even when fully deployed. The minimalist sky-blue colorway reduces visual strain in bright environments and helps minimize heat absorption. Furthermore, the overall form utilizes clear structural zoning, allowing users to intuitively understand how to use the tent simply by looking at its exterior. Constructed from 190T double-layer silver-coated polyester, the tent features a UPF 50+ rating, blocking up to 99% of UV rays and effectively reducing internal temperatures for extended beach and camping use. The extendable front canopy expands the shaded area, while the mesh ventilation windows and zippered rear door create a cross-ventilation system, ensuring airflow even when fully shaded. The interior comfortably accommodates 4–5 people, striking an optimal balance between sheltered space and breathable comfort.
